Spanners of Complete -Partite Geometric Graphs

Abstract
We address the following problem: Given a complete -partite geometric graph whose vertex set is a set of points in , compute a spanner of that has a ``small'' stretch factor and ``few'' edges. We present two algorithms for this problem. The first algorithm computes a -spanner of with O(n) edges in time. The second algorithm computes a -spanner of with edges in time. The latter result is optimal: We show that for any , spanners with edges and stretch factor less than 3 do not exist for all complete -partite geometric graphs.
